    Hard Drive Failure after System Update

    Hey there, EGC ManBearPig! I'm very sorry to see that your console's hard drive seems to be unformatted! While it may seem like the system update caused it, it was likely on its way out before then and the update just exacerbated the situation.

    The first thing you want to do is format your hard drive. You can see the full instructions on our
    Xbox 360 Storage page, or simply follow these steps:

    1. Press the Guide button on your controller, go to Settings, and select System Settings.
    2. Select Storage or Memory.
    3. Select the storage device that you want to format, and then press Y on your controller.
    4. Select Format. You will see the following message:

      This will delete all content on this device. Do you wish to continue?
    5. Select Yes to format the storage device.
    6. If prompted to enter your console serial number, do so, and then select Done. This step helps guard against accidental formatting.
    The console serial number is located on the back of the console, and behind the oval door on the front of the console.

    If it is still showing as unformatted after this, you may need to replace your hard drive. If the hard drive you are talking about is your 4GB internal memory, then your console will need to be repaired. You can set up a repair via our
